Igor Vasilevich Buldakov (Russian: Игорь Васильевич Булдаков, 26 August 1930 – 30 April 1979) was a Russian rower who competed for the Soviet Union in the 1956 Summer Olympics.

In 1956 he and his partner Viktor Ivanov won the silver medal in the coxless pairs event.
